Friday night’s mass UFO sighting in Chile witnessed by many thanks to Twitter

Another UFO was seen in Santiago, Chile on Friday night. The reports of the sighting were broadcast via Twitter,  sending residents out to the streets to catch a glimpse... Read More

No comments:

Post a Comment

Note: Only a member of this blog may post a comment.